In "Chain of Command", Jellico didn't fail in his mission, he actually succeeded in getting the Cardassians to stand down. As he had a much more no-nonsense, deliberately hot-headed approach, the Cardassians weren't able to manipulate him or fob him off with the usual slimey double-talk. Ultimately, even though he still needed Riker's help to execute a part of his plan, he succeeded by secretly placing mines on the hulls of a Cardassian fleet in a nebula and threatened to detonate them if they didn't leave. All of these are prime examples of why Jellico was better-suited to the mission than Picard, as Picard would've been a lot more diplomatic and peaceful. In a way, Jellico was the precursor to Sisko, as he too would be better-suited at dealing with the Cardassians by being more hot-headed and no-nonsense.

I didn't see anyone else mention it. At the risk of sounding like a complete nerd, Data didn't implant a self destruct sequence. He actually sent a command that caused all the Borg on the ship to believe it was time to regenerate. "In essence, I put them all to sleep" It is assumed that the Borg realized the problem, but were unable to block the command. The Borg set their own ship to self destruct in order to keep it out of the hands of their enemy.
